Ford Code U0423

Ford Code U0423 is a diagnostic trouble code that indicates an issue with the Instrument Panel Cluster Control Module. This type of trouble code typically occurs during module-to-module communication within a vehicle’s network. Causes of this code can include invalid data being sent between modules, or a missing message being sent between modules. It is important to diagnose this code as soon as possible to avoid further damage to the vehicle’s system.

Invalid Data Concerns

When diagnosing Ford Code U0423, it is important to check the data being sent between the modules for any known invalid values and verify the DTC. This might include errors in the data being sent or errors in the data being received. If there are any invalid values present, they need to be corrected before the code can be cleared.

Missing Message Concerns

Another cause of Ford Code U0423 is a missing message being sent between the modules. This could be due to an incorrect wiring connection or a bad module. In this case, it is important to check the module message sending and receiving cycles for any missed messages. If any are found, they need to be corrected before the code can be cleared.
